Model Details (Module InfluenceDiagram & Module
Summary)Portfolio: Selects scenario options, calculates TLE, and sets uncertain input variable distributions.Target Movement: Calculates target escape probability from target movement statisticsWeapons: Assigns weapons to target classes to maximize effective kills persortie corrected for target location error TLE, survivable throughput, & escape probability. Calculates execute timeComm Net: Calculate path delay, path survival probability, and survivable throughput for specified network parameters and threat levelKill Thread Delay: Set thread task, sense, fuse, plan, execute times.Compare total time to enemy response time to determine targets at risk.ISR: Assigns ISR platforms to scenario, calculates revisit time, & probability of target classificationTerrain Weather: Calculates ISR coverage multiplier to correct for scenario weather and terrain masking.Radar Plots: Displays multi dimensional outputs in radar plot format

MOE Dimension DefinitionsPeace Low High
Base
All
@R-% targets at risk – sufficient time to attackBR -% Blue force Remaining when red ineffectiveTI-Days till red force ineffectivePK-% average kill probability including escape probability and survivable throughputPKc –% PK corrected for classification probability and targets at riskPS-% communications Path Survival probabilityTH-% Throughput of pathST-% Survivable Throughput (PS*TH)DL-communication path delay (% of minute)SU*-% multiplier of Exchange Ratio for support traffic capabilityTLE*-% multiplier of PK for degrade of Target Location Error for GPS missilesNote: Values > 100% are truncated at 100%
